About Sarla Aviation
Sarla Aviation is at the forefront of revolutionizing urban air mobility with its cutting-edge eVTOL (electric Vertical Take-off and Landing) aircraft featuring innovative tilt-rotor technology. Sarla Aviation, a pioneer in the development of sustainable, efficient, and safe air transportation systems, is dedicated to influencing the future of aviation. We are seeking a skilled and driven
Flight Test Engineer – Embedded Software to join our expanding team and contribute to the success of our eVTOL program.
About The Role
We're looking for a Flight Test Engineer who brings embedded software domain expertise alongside flight test rigor — someone who can review a software baseline with the design team in the morning, run a test point on the aircraft in the afternoon, and lead the debug effort when something doesn't behave as expected.
This role closes the loop between flight test execution and embedded software design. You will be the embedded software team's first point of contact within Flight Test, ensuring software changes are validated rigorously before flight and that flight observations translate into actionable design feedback.
Key Responsibilities
Test Planning & Risk Management
- Develop flight test plans, schedules, and operational workflows aligned with program milestones and safety objectives
- Participate in test readiness reviews to assess system maturity and team preparedness
- Conduct hazard analyses and risk assessments with a focus on software-induced hazards, and integrate mitigation strategies into test design
- Factor operational and regulatory requirements into test plans and procedures
Aircraft & System Readiness
- Coordinate with engineering teams to verify aircraft configurations and software baselines ahead of test events
- Oversee pre-flight readiness activities and manage logistical needs at test sites
- Support hardware and software validation through bench testing and system-level checks
Test Execution & Validation
- Lead or assist with HIL, SIL, PiL, and other bench tests to validate system functionality
- Execute pre-flight and post-flight inspections and operational checklists during live testing
- Monitor telemetry during flight tests, analyze real-time data, and provide inputs for test progression decisions
- Uphold safety protocols and maintain a controlled, compliant environment during test activities
Post-Test Analysis & Reporting
- Extract, organize, and analyze flight test data using Excel, Python, MATLAB, or equivalent tools
- Document outcomes, lessons learned, and recommendations for process and product refinement
- Participate in post-flight debriefs with cross-functional teams
Embedded Software Liaison
- Act as the single point of contact between the Flight Test team and the Embedded Software design team
- Participate in software readiness reviews and assess testability of incoming releases
- Serve as the first responder for field debugging and resolution of software-related anomalies
- Translate flight test findings into clear, reproducible feedback for the design team
Required Qualifications
- Bachelor's degree in Electronics, Electrical, Computer Science, Software, or a related engineering discipline
- 2–3 years of experience in flight testing, system integration, or embedded software development
- Working proficiency in C and/or C++ in an embedded context — comfortable reading production firmware, tracing execution paths, and reasoning about real-time behavior
- Hands-on exposure to RTOS concepts (task scheduling, interrupts, timing, IPC) and bare-metal programming
- Practical experience with embedded communication protocols — CAN, UART, SPI, I²C, RS-422/485, Ethernet; ARINC-429 or MIL-STD-1553 is a plus
- Comfort with embedded debugging tools — JTAG/SWD debuggers, logic analyzers, oscilloscopes, bus analyzers, serial console debugging
- Proficiency in Python for test automation, log parsing, and data analysis; working knowledge of MATLAB and Excel
- Familiarity with Git, Jira or equivalent issue tracking, and software configuration management practices
- Strong understanding of flight test operational frameworks, readiness reviews, and risk management
- Familiarity with Indian and international regulatory frameworks for advanced air systems
- DGCA Remote Pilot Certificate (RPC) for Small/Medium drones is desirable
Preferred Qualifications
- Exposure to flight control software stacks (PX4, ArduPilot, or proprietary autopilots) and GCS tools (QGroundControl, MAVLink ecosystem)
- Experience with HIL/SIL benches, Simulink-generated autocode, or model-based design workflows
- Familiarity with DO-178C, ARP4754A, or equivalent safety-critical software development processes
- Scripting ability in Bash or PowerShell for test rig automation and data pipeline tasks
- Willingness to relocate and work in dynamic test environments with variable schedules
- Physically capable of supporting outdoor test activities and field operations
- Strong collaboration, communication, debugging, and technical reasoning skills
- Commitment to safety, quality, and operational discipline
Why Join Us
Be part of a world-class team where your work directly shapes the future of urban air mobility. Thrive in a culture of diversity, inclusion, and innovation, where your perspective is valued. Enjoy a competitive compensation package with strong opportunities for growth in a rapidly evolving industry.
How To Apply
Submit your resume through our website www.sarla-aviation.com or via the job post and join us in our journey to redefine aerospace with safety, integrity, and groundbreaking innovation at its core.
Sarla Aviation is dedicated to creating a diverse and inclusive workspace, championing equality, and empowering every individual. We believe that our strength lies in our differences, not just our similarities. Therefore, we warmly welcome applications from all qualified candidates, regardless of their ethnicity, gender, disability, religion, sexual orientation, or age. Join us at Sarla Aviation, where your unique background and perspective are not just welcomed—they are celebrated.